Transaction 376fcdf4b6c690e441396e312b5233549bdeeda07d4bffce52f6f91113f0c945
2 Input
2 Outputs
- 376fcdf4b6c690e441396e312b5233549bdeeda07d4bffce52f6f91113f0c945:0
- 376fcdf4b6c690e441396e312b5233549bdeeda07d4bffce52f6f91113f0c945:1
value 1722117
address 18aEGaq9y3xLRtZnJu3nKVjmgVC7DnqkBh
value 12000000
address 12HhLdrbjH4UzCNC9fKjky5M25Ugy2e8Ny